Definitions of Pipe Expansion Joints

Installable flexible connections used within pipeline systems, pipe expansion joints provide movement, tension reduction, and thermal expansion or contraction absorption. Pipe expansion joints are designed and engineered to resist and opposing wide range of forces. The pipeline would suffer wear and tear if they are not installed. Avoiding them can cause leaks, burst and total collapse.

Pipe expansion joints are essential in preserving pipeline integrity in India’s varied and often severe environmental circumstances. From the stifling heat of Rajasthan to the seasonal rains of Kerala, these couplings make sure pipes can change with the seasons without sacrificing safety or efficiency.

Pipeline systems in India are subject to temperature variation, as well as pressures caused by uneven soil settling, traffic loading, and disruptions resulting from construction activities; these external conditions have the potential to exert considerable stress on rigid piping systems. Expansion joints provide a degree of elasticity or cushion to accommodate predetermined and unforeseen pressure points. The need for this degree of mobility increases considerably for municipal water supply systems, which may extend many kilometers in length and traverse multiple terrain types.

Problems With India’s Water and Sewage Systems

Systems for sewage and water in India provide several difficulties. Fast urbanization has severely taxed current infrastructure, resulting in regular failures and water losses. While rural communities may suffer with insufficient access to basic sewage facilities, aging pipes in older cities which are unable to meet the rising demand.

Besides, India’s climate presents special difficulties. Variations in temperature between day and night may cause pipes to expand significantly thermally and shrink. This plus strong ground vibrations in areas prone to earthquakes need for strong infrastructure solutions.

Water leakage (known as non-revenue water) has been identified as another key area of concern in many Indian cities. A large portion of treated water produced by cities in India fails to reach consumers because of leaks, joint failures, or illegal connections in the pipeline system. Expansion joints are critical for reducing or eliminating water loss due to leakage; when there is varying pressure, an expansion joint creates a tight seal between two sections of pipe. In the absence of the expansion joint, there is no protection from cracks that can develop due to pressure changes, particularly at pipe jointing points, which typically account for the weakest portion of the entire piping system.

How Pipe Expansion Joints Overcome These Difficulties

Specifically designed to solve the problems India’s water and sewerage systems provide, pipe expansion joints They change things as follows:

  • Temperature changes cause pipes to grow and shrink from thermal expansion and contraction. These motions are absorbed by expansion joints, therefore avoiding damage to the pipes.
  • The joints of pipes help to alleviate stress resulting from vibrations and pressure variations, therefore increasing their lifetime and lowering maintenance costs.
  • Expansion joints aid to maintain a safe seal by adjusting for movement and stress, therefore reducing the chance of leaks and environmental pollution.
  • Adapting to Complex Installations: Pipelines often negotiate narrow areas and abrupt curves in cities with high degree of infrastructure. The flexibility required for such difficult installations comes from expansion joints.

Furthermore, the use of expansion joints enhances the overall reliability of the system by minimizes the chances of an unexpected emergency shutdown of the system. Failure of rigid pipe systems often requires excavation, restricts access to the surrounding area, and disrupts important services. Systems with high-quality designed expansion joints experience reduced failure and can provide continuous service to their operations, even during difficult times when certain events create operating issues. This reliability is especially important for critical operations such as hospitals, manufacturing facilities, and municipal water treatment facilities.

Pipe Expansion Joint Innovation

New materials and designs for pipe expansion joints, catered to India’s particular requirements, have come out of technological developments. For instance, joints built of stainless steel and strong elastometers are now widely utilized to resist harsh circumstances and corrosion. Easy installation and replacement made possible by modular designs help to minimize maintenance downtime.

In places prone to earthquakes, India has also witnessed rising acceptance of seismic expansion joints. These special types of jointing systems are constructed with the ability to accommodate the large movements associated with seismic activity and support the reliability and safety of critical water and sanitation systems.

In addition, Indian manufacturers have started offering custom manufactured products that cater to very specific needs relating to their respective applications. As an illustration, sewage pipeline expansion joints need to endure harsh chemicals and abrasive waste whereas potable water pipeline expansion joints focus increasing hygiene and preventing contamination. To ensure that the assembled end product meets the required performance criteria prior to their installation, advanced testing techniques, including pressure testing and fatigue analysis, will be applied to expansion joints.
